In case you’ve been living under a rock, this season our eligible bachelor is runner up of last year’s The Bachelorette with Sam Frost. Australia’s favourite contestant, the handsome, charming and genuine Richie Strahan, was sent home… but only to come back as this season’s Bachelor.
Last night Australia watched Richie step out of the limo as he arrived at the mansion to start his journey toward finding love. The 30-year-old West Australian ropes technician met the 22 gorgeous contestants, spending the night mingling amongst the many.

What is the White Rose?
The White Rose, also referred to as the First Impression Rose, is given to a single women that is then not only safe from being eliminated in the rose ceremony, but is also allotted a date with the Bachelor. This was a truly gushing moment for all viewers.
And what about the red roses?
Richie also gave out a red rose at the cocktail party; a rose ensures the receiver is safe from elimination at the next rose ceremony. The red rose was given to Megan, the outgoing, ocean-loving and free-spirited frontrunner who has won Australia’s heart so far in the season.
